sql
java前台传后台方式
一、java前台传后台方式
在开发Web应用程序时,经常需要将前台用户输入的数据传递给后台处理。在Java开发中,有多种方式可以实现这一目的。本文将介绍几种常用的 java前台传后台方式,并分析它们的优缺点。
1. 表单提交
最常见的方式是通过表单提交数据到后台。在前台编写包含各种输入字段的表单,用户填写完毕后,通过提交按钮将数据发送到后台服务器。后台服务器可以通过接收表单数据的方式来处理用户输入。
2. AJAX技术
AJAX技术是一种在不重新加载整个页面的情况下向服务器发送和接收数据的技术。通过AJAX,前台页面可以异步地向后台发送数据,并在不刷新页面的情况下获取后台返回的结果。这种方式可以实现更加动态和灵活的数据交互。
3. RESTful API
RESTful API是一种基于HTTP协议的Web服务架构风格,它定义了一组约定和规范,通过URL定位资源,并使用HTTP动词(GET、POST、PUT、DELETE等)操作资源。前台可以通过发送HTTP请求的方式将数据传递给后台RESTful API服务,后台根据请求的方法和参数来处理数据。
4. WebSocket
WebSocket是一种在单个TCP连接上进行全双工通信的协议,前台页面可以通过WebSocket与后台建立持久连接,实时地发送和接收数据。这种方式适用于需要实时交互和推送数据的场景,如在线聊天应用等。
5. Web服务
通过SOAP或REST等Web服务技术,前台可以调用后台提供的服务接口来传递数据。这种方式适用于不同系统之间的数据交互,可以实现跨平台和跨语言的通信。
6. RPC调用
RPC(Remote Procedure Call)是一种远程过程调用的技术,前台可以通过RPC框架调用后台的方法,并传递参数进行数据交互。RPC调用可以实现高效的远程调用,适用于需要频繁交互的系统。
总的来说,不同的项目需求和场景会影响选择哪种方式来实现 java前台传后台方式。开发人员可以根据具体情况来选择最合适的数据传递方式,以实现有效的数据交互和系统交互。
二、java前台传json数据
使用Java前台传JSON数据优化网站性能的方法
在当今互联网时代,网站性能优化成为了各个网站开发者和维护者都极为关注的问题之一。如何通过优化传输数据的方式来提高网站的加载速度和性能已经成为了一个热门话题。本文将重点讨论如何使用Java前台传JSON数据这一方法来优化网站性能。
JSON数据格式的优势
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,具有简洁易读、易于解析的特点,被广泛应用于各种网络应用中。与传统的XML相比,JSON格式的数据更为紧凑且易于处理,可以帮助网站实现更高效的数据传输和解析。
在网页开发中,前端页面通常需要与后端服务器进行数据交互,而JSON作为一种常用的数据格式,能够有效地减少数据传输量,提高数据交换的效率。因此,将数据以JSON格式传输到前台,不仅能够减少网络负载,还能够加快网页加载速度,从而优化网站的性能。
Java前台传JSON数据的实现
要实现Java前台传JSON数据,首先需要在后端Java代码中将数据封装为JSON格式,然后通过网络请求将JSON数据传输到前台页面。以下是一些实现该过程的关键步骤:
- 使用JSON库:在Java后端代码中,可以使用像Jackson、Gson等流行的JSON库来将Java对象转换为JSON格式的数据。
- 构建JSON数据:根据页面需要的数据结构,构建相应的Java对象,并将其转换为JSON格式。
- 传输JSON数据:通过HTTP请求将JSON数据发送到前端页面,并在前端页面中使用JavaScript解析JSON数据以展示相关信息。
优化网站性能的重要性
随着互联网应用的日益普及和用户需求的增长,网站的性能优化已经成为了至关重要的一环。一个高性能的网站不仅可以提升用户体验,还能够吸引更多的访问者并提升搜索引擎排名。因此,通过优化数据传输方式,如使用Java前台传JSON数据,可以有效提升网站的性能,实现更快速的加载速度和更好的用户体验。
结语
综上所述,通过在Java后台传输JSON数据到前台页面,可以帮助优化网站的性能,实现更高效的数据交换和更快速的网页加载。在网站开发过程中,合理运用JSON数据格式并结合Java后台技术,将对网站的性能优化起到关键作用。希望本文所介绍的方法能够帮助您更好地优化网站性能,提升用户体验。
三、sql怎么处理动态传参?
sql处理动态传参可以将要传入的几个参数封装成一个实体类,然后将实体类作为一个参数传入到相应的方法中,这时候就需要这sqlMapper.xml文件中对传入的字段利用<if test="">标签进行判断但是要主要where那点的条件的写法where 1=1;用一个横有条件的语句;
四、前台excel,后台access或者sql server,有实例么?
我使用excel作为操作前台,ACCESS作为数据库后台,通过excel的VBA宏制作了一个小型的销售团队的数据库系统。供15人的团队进行数据共享使用,没有任何问题。
五、非专业SQL太复杂,用ACCESS做前台,后台SQL存储器可行吗?
access和MSSQL都是数据库端层(即后台)。 要放到前端方便调用,是需要前端开发工具来搭配的。 比如:Dephi,VB,或者B/S架构的asp.net....等
六、Mybatis怎么传一段sql?
在Mybatis中传递一段SQL语句可以使用Mapper XML文件中的SQL语句标签,例如<select>、<update>、<insert>和<delete>,通过在标签中编写SQL语句来完成对数据库的操作。
同时,也可以使用注解的方式在Java代码中编写SQL语句,并将其传递给Mybatis的SQL执行引擎进行执行。无论使用哪种方式,都需要注意SQL语句的正确性和安全性,避免出现SQL注入等安全问题。
七、Ajax:后台传list集合到前台,前台怎么获取list集合的总数?
首先确认一下,返回的obj是对象数组还是json串,如果是对象数组,那么你的用法应该是没有问题的,如果是json串,你需要用varlist=eval("("+obj+")");将其转换为对象数组,然后再取list.length
八、java.sql.Date,java.sql.Time和java.sql.Timestamp什么区别?
java.sql下的Date和Time分别是“阉割”了的java.util.Date,而java.sql.Timestamp是强化版增加了微秒的java.util.Date,一般而言用java.util.Date即可
引用自
Android关于SQLite的日期时间的存储1s=1000ms(毫秒)=1000000μs(微秒)
九、SQL语句编写?
5、将查询后的列重新命名
来源牛客网地址:将查询后的列重新命名
描述
题目:现在你需要查看前2个用户明细设备ID数据,并将列名改为 'user_infos_example',请你从用户信息表取出相应结果。
select device_id AS user_infos_example from user_profile LIMIT 2
执行结果:
十、什么是SQL优化?
前言
现在无论是去BATJ面试还是去小公司面试,都避免不了被面试官问SQL优化的问题。SQL优化已经成为衡量程序猿优秀与否的硬性指标,甚至某些公司招聘时,在岗位职能上都有明码标注,这也就更证明了掌握SQL优化技能的重要性。
SQL优化很重要
可能有些小伙伴会产生疑问:SQL的优化真的这么重要吗?答案是肯定的,SQL优化不是重要,而是相当重要,太重要了…
不知道各位小伙伴有没有了解过如何优化MySQL数据库,如果想优化数据库无非是通过四种方式:提升硬件;调整系统配置;重构数据库表结构;SQL优化及使用索引。我们来给这四种优化方式排个序
按优化成本排序:提升硬件 > 调整系统配置 > 重构数据库表结构 > SQL优化及使用索引
按优化效果排序:SQL优化及使用索引 > 重构数据库表结构 > 调整系统配置 > 提升硬件
通过上面的排序,相信各位小伙伴也看出来了,通过优化SQL或者使用索引是成本最低且效果最好的数据库优化方式~ 想想看,如果你在团队里搞SQL优化是最6的,那一定可以让团队开发的系统在可用性方面得到一个质的跨越,还能帮助你们老板省下很多票子 。
今天给大家推荐的这份SQL优化良方里,关于如何缩短SQL调优时间,给出了三个步骤,
- 先获取有助调优的数据库整体信息
- 快速获取SQL运行台前信息
- 快速获取SQL关联幕后信息
其实我们日常,这些步骤,或多或少都会用,但往往缺乏系统的梳理,想到哪儿,做到哪儿,有时还是需要方法论的指导,这份文档进行了整理,而且给出了一键生成的脚本,非常实用——点此免费领取【传送门】在这本文里,全方位详解了SQL性能优化之道,相信大家看完定会感到受益良多!
目录展示
内容展示
MySQL 性能优化的21个最佳实践
在应用开发的早期,数据量少,开发人员开发功能时更重视功能上的实现,随着生产数据的增长,很多 SQL语句开始暴露出性能问题,对生产的影响也越来越大,有时可能这些有问题的 SQL 就是整个系统性能的瓶颈
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...